> > The 'README' file still says Mesa-2.5, but it appears the code supports
> > Mesa 3.0.  I just built the snapshot at http://glx.on.openprojects.net/
> > with the Mesa in pkgsrc, so it does work.
> > 
> Could you provide your patches for this source? I played a bit with these 
> sources (want to accelerate my g400) but i didn't get it to run.

With the latest snapshot from the URL above, I just did the following:
./configure --with-mesa=/usr/pkgsrc/graphics/Mesa/work/Mesa-3.0 --with-chipset=tnt
make

Then 'make install' should copy the files to /usr/X11R6/..., but I chose
to copy the files manually.  You would want to leave off the 'with-chipset'
as it defaults to 'mga' for the G200/G400.
